Pasquale Rulli, Sr. Obituary

Pasquale Rulli, Sr., 92, of Mishawaka, IN, passed away at 11:33 a.m. Sunday, April 21, 2024 at Lutheran Hospital in Fort Wayne, IN. 

He was born on January 15, 1932, to the late Salvatore and Maria (Lacopo) Rulli in Gerace, Italy. He has lived in St. Joseph County, IN since arriving in the United States in 1951. Along with his parents; he was preceded in death by his two sisters, Rosa Pedulla, and Carmela Lacopo, as well as his beloved German Shepard, Bella.   He is survived by his two brothers Anotnio Rulli of Roseland and Cosimo (Susan) Rulli of South Bend.  

Pasquale’s loving wife of 70 years, MaryLou (Thomas) Rulli also survives.  They married with unwavering love on February 24, 1954 at Holy Cross Church where they have continued their faith through the years. Together they raised their four surviving children Salvatore (Mary Elizabeth) Rulli of Elkhart, Pasquale (Carolyn) Rulli, Jr. of Mishawaka, Nina Marie Rulli (Frank Damico) of Mishawaka, and Lloyd (Jodi) Rulli of Granger. His love extended to his 11 grandchildren Morgan (Ben), Pasquale Chase,  Gesumino, Nicholas, Robert, Nicole, Christopher (Jessica), Vincenzo (Julia), Francesca, Dominic, and Luciano as well as 16 great-grandchildren. 

Searching for his American Dream, Pasquale immigrated to the United States from Gerace, Italy in 1951. He began his career at Rocco’s Pizza where he learned how to make pizza the “American way” and with the Bendix Corporation in South Bend until he retired at 55. With a combination of his entrepreneurial spirit and his mother’s family recipes, he founded Pasquale Rulli’s Pizza in 1977, which continues to be a staple in the community over 40 years later. Having never officially retiring from the restaurant life, Pasquale’s commitment to hard work and excellence never wavered, as he continued to work alongside his family at the restaurant until his final days. 

A man of deep faith, Pasquale was a devoted member of Holy Cross Church and an active participant of the Italian American Society, he embodied the values of service and community. His presence could light up any room he walked into, and his wisdom and kindness left an everlasting mark on all who had the privilege of meeting him.  He had a knack for telling stories, making everyone laugh, and was able to capture an audience anywhere he went.
